Dermod O'Brien PRHA (1865 - 1945) 'Ballisodare' and 'Park Trees, Carrowgarry' A pair, oils on canvas, each 25.5 x 35.5cm (10 x 14") Each with original exhibition labels verso Provenance: With Victor Waddington Galleries, Dublin These paintings were sent from the artist's address at 65 Fitzwilliam Square, Dublin where he lived from 1920 and probably date c.1942 when O'Brien also exhibited several scenes of Carrowgarry at the RHA.
